New forward Daizen Maeda promises he “will always run and give everything that I have” for Ipswich after arriving on a three-year contract from Celtic. The 28-year-old Japan international said his aim “will always be to battle hard, score goals, and provide assists for my team” and shared his excitement to “learn more about the club and meet the supporters”.
